H. Moser & Cie caliber HMC 903
Ref. HMC 903
The H. Moser & Cie caliber HMC 903 is a handwound movement with a 90-hour power reserve, beats at 21,600 vph, and carries 34 jewels.
Hand-wound HMC 903 calibre Diameter: 33.0 mm/height: 9.62 mm Frequency: 21,600 Vib/h 34 jewels Power reserve: minimum 90 hours Double Moser stripes on the plate and bridges Movement and components hand-finished and decorated One-minute flying tourbillon at 6 o'clock with skeletonised bridge Minute repeater To develop this marvel of ingenuity, H. Moser & Cie. drew on the expertise of MHC Manufactures Hautes Complications SA, a specialist in minute repeaters. Together, the two manufactures created a brand-new design, showcasing the beauty of the complication by positioning the chimes and the hammers on the dial side. This involved overcoming many technical challenges. In particular, the chimes (which are placed on one level to preserve the finesse of the piece) had to be curved so as not to interfere with the flying tourbillon and to respect H. Moser & Cie.'s main focus to keep the design understated.
